Arsel - Simaria, Chatra

Arsel is a village situated in the Simaria subdivision of Chatra district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 12 km from the tehsil headquarters in Simaria and around 25 km from the district headquarters in Chatra. Jirwa Khurd serves as the Gram Panchayat for Arsel village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Arsel is 349305. The village covers a total geographical area of 720 hectares and falls under the 825103 pincode.

Arsel village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Arsel

As per Census 2011, Arsel village has a total population of 984 people, consisting of 503 males and 481 females. The village has 173 households and a sex ratio of 956 females per 1,000 males. There are 220 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 420 literate and 564 illiterate residents. Additionally, 243 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 262 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Arsel

Arsel is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Tori, while the nearest airport is Birsa Munda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 75.2 km.
